BREAKING: The holiday season in Victoria officially begins today as thousands gather for the 43rd Annual Peninsula Co-Op Santa Claus Parade. November 29 marks a festive kickoff, with Santa Claus and Mrs. Claus making a spectacular entrance that has captivated the city.

Families and friends lined the streets of downtown Victoria for over an hour of joyous celebration. Attendees were treated to a dazzling array of floats, live music, and festive cheer as local groups and organizations paraded through the city, illuminating the holiday spirit.

Among the highlights, Santa closed the event with a lively Jingle Bells sing-along, a moment that resonated with both children and adults alike. However, not all were in the holiday spirit; several mischievous Grinches made their presence felt, adding a playful twist to the festivities as they threatened to steal Christmas.

The parade also showcased an impressive lineup of large commercial vehicles that lit up the streets, creating a vibrant spectacle that left spectators in awe. The atmosphere was electric, with laughter, music, and the essence of Christmas filling the air.

This year, the event has a philanthropic twist, supporting the Mustard Seed Street Church and Food Bank. Attendees are encouraged to contribute to this worthy cause. Donations can be made anytime at mustardseed.ca/donate.

The Santa Claus Parade has become a cherished tradition in Victoria, signaling not just the start of the holiday season but also a time for community bonding and giving.
